In any case… are you playing on PC? cuz if so… and it really bothers you… you can just do it yourself… A lot of aspects of fog and lighting and colors and stuff can be customized in the UE4 ini files, here’s an example I posted not long ago
Probably try tweaking these for starters

r.Fog=1
r.FogDensity=0.03
r.FogStartDistance=4
